First day back in the gym and man did it feel great!!! I started BPaks GVT program today. It's a 4x a week program but since I only have 2 days, I combined a couple of extras in today's routine. The rests seemed like forever until the end they didn't seem too bad! The timing and such will take a bit to get used to.

Did a little cardio and a light set to warm up ...

Superset (90 seconds between exercises)

Incline bench 4010 tempo
Set 1. 75x10
Set 2. 75x10
Set 3. 75x10
Set 4. 75x10
Set 5. 75x10
Set 6. 75x10
Set 7. 75x9.5 barely made it up-lost form to get it there.
Set 8. 75x10
Set 9. 75x10
Set 10. 75x9.5 almost failed again

Shoulder width Pulldowns to lower sternum (pronated) 4010 Tempo
Set 1. 100x10
Set 2. 100x10
Set 3. 100x10
Set 4. 100x10
Set 5. 100x10
Set 6. 100x10
Set 7. 100x10
Set 8. 100x10
Set 9. 100x10
Set 10. 100x10

Superset (75 seconds rest between sets)

15% Decline DB bench supinating grip towards top 4110 tempo
Set 1. 30x10
Set 2. 30x10
Set 3. 30x10

Seated rows plate loaded and pronated grip 4110 tempo
Set 1. 180x10
Set 2. 180x10
Set 3. 180x10

Side lateral raises past ear (90 sec rest) 4010 tempo
Set 1. 10x10
Set 2. 10x10
Set 3. 10x10
Set 4. 10x10
Set 5. 10x10
Set 6. 10x10
Set 7. 10x10
Set 8. 10x10
Set 9. 10x10
Set 10. 10x10

Bent over cable lateral raises (75 seconds rest) 4110 tempo
Set 1. 5x10
Set 2. 5x10
Set 3. 7.5x10

I really notice my body getting warmer over all about mid workout! It was nice! I missed a dose so I'm thinking it's probably the stack effects warming me back up.

Day 2 GVT training complete! This one was rough! Lol I did forget to mention that I have adjusted BPaks Program a bit to fit my goals. I will cut back a bit on the rests today too.

Warmed up for 10 mins on the bike and a couple of light sets to get the blood flowing

Superset with 60-90 seconds rest between each set

Kneeling leg curl foot Dorsiflexed 5010 Tempo
(Called for seated but it was taken)
1. 50x10 each leg
2. 50x10 ""
3. 50x10 ""
4. 50x10 ""
5. 50x10 ""
6. 50x10 ""
7. 50x10 ""
Standing one was taken so I switched to seated
8. 70x10
9. 70x10
10. 70x10

Split squat with front foot elevated 6"
4010 Tempo
1. 85x10 each leg
2. 85x10 ""
3. 85x10 ""
4. 85x10 ""
5. 85x10 "" dyeing about now
6. 85x10 ""
7. 85x10 "" got my second wind
8. 85x10 ""
9. 85x10 ""
10. 85x10 ""

Superset no rest with 60 sec rest after both (small bar for both)

Good morning feet narrow/thighs @ 45 degree angle 4010 Tempo
40x10
40x10
40x10

Step up's (6 risers) 1010 Tempo
40x10
40x10
40x10

I was dead! Had to sit in my car a couple of mins before driving off. I did get several "ugh, is she still there" and "what in the world is she doing" looks today! Haha
